在计算机科学领域,C语言作为一种基础而重要的编程语言,被广泛应用于系统软件、应用程序、嵌入式系统等领域。在C语言的学习过程中,编写一个能够求解特定问题的程序是一项重要的实践任务。本文将以求解25为例,探讨C语言在算法设计、编程实现以及实际应用等方面的技巧和经验。
一、问题背景
所谓“求25”,即编写一个C语言程序,实现计算两个整数之和为25的功能。这个问题看似简单,实则蕴含着丰富的编程技巧和思维方法。以下将从算法设计、代码实现和实际应用三个方面展开论述。
二、算法设计
1. 算法思想
我们需要明确求解25的基本思路。根据题意,我们需要找到两个整数,它们相加等于25。考虑到整数的范围,我们可以采用穷举法进行求解。
2. 算法步骤
(1)初始化两个整数变量,分别命名为num1和num2。
(2)通过循环,遍历所有可能的整数组合,直到找到满足条件的num1和num2。
(3)如果找到满足条件的整数组合,输出结果;否则,继续循环。
三、代码实现
以下是求解25的C语言代码实现:
```c
include
int main() {
int num1, num2;
for (num1 = 0; num1 <= 25; ++num1) {
for (num2 = 0; num2 <= 25; ++num2) {
if (num1 + num2 == 25) {
printf(\